The Manager will lead a regional Long Term Care team to represent psychiatry products within facilities, corporations, and behavioral health organizations. Responsibilities include recruiting, coaching, and managing a team of 9 LTC Associate Account Managers, delivering national results in compliance, analyzing trends, and building stakeholder relationships.

How You’ll Spend Your Day

Identify, recruit, hire, coach, and retain top talent for the Long Term Care account team.

Develop and coach expertise of regional business focus areas, including settings of care, payer and pull-through opportunities, and flawless execution of the marketing and call plan strategy.

Coaching teams towards success, providing appropriate coaching, counseling, encouragement and oversight to ensure effective execution of brand strategy.

Effectively business plan to meet and exceed goals provided at regional level.

Understand and coach/train on different settings of care within Long Term Care facilities to identify key business opportunities.

Demonstrate a collaborative approach and coordinate efforts between sales leadership, other Teva sales teams, brand marketing, market access, sales operations and training.

Adhere to all Teva compliance guidelines and operate with integrity ensuring the sales team adheres to these policies.

Effectively review weekly/monthly data reports to identify trends and put plans in place to address them.

90+ days in the field supporting Associate Account Managers in a calendar year.

Your Skills and Experience
Any equivalent combination of education, training, and/or experience that fulfills the requirements of the position will be considered.

Education/Certification/Experience

Bachelor’s degree required.

2+ years of first-line pharmaceutical sales management experience strongly preferred.

5+ years of specialty pharmaceutical sales experience, including 2+ years in Long Term Care, strongly preferred.

Record of achieving goals and building, coaching, and developing effective sales teams.

Experience in psychiatric therapeutic areas strongly preferred.

Experience successfully promoting products in the psychiatric space across multiple settings of care strongly preferred.

Experience managing relationships with important customers including key opinion leaders, local LTC professional and advocacy groups, LTC facilities, local and regional payers, LTC pharmacies.

Be a culture leader who models and embodies Teva’s core values.

Skills/Knowledge/Abilities

Understanding of reimbursement coverage and pull-through strategies as well as experience in all pertinent settings of business (CMHC, specialty pharmacy, long term care).

Strong understanding of payer dynamics, Part A and Part D access and LTC profitability parameters.

In-depth knowledge of LTC regulations affecting medication use and disease management, resident flow and resident care parameters.

Understanding of buy and bill, reimbursement coverage, pull-through strategies and experience in all pertinent settings of care (LTC Facilities, CHMCs, Hospital selling, private practice).

Proven written and verbal communication skills.

Strong computer skills, time management, organizational and planning skills.

Valid US driver’s license and acceptable driving record required.

Travel Requirements
Approximately 50% travel, which may include weekend and overnight travel.

Current Region includes Southern California, Nevada, Utah, Arizona, New Mexico, Northwest Texas and most of Oklahoma.
